Security controls are selected for the deployment model, user roles and site requirements, then verified before go-live.
AES-256 can be applied to data at rest; key storage and rotation are defined during deployment.
Traffic between devices, edge nodes and central services is designed to use protected TLS channels.
RBAC limits access by function; MFA and SSO can be integrated when required and supported.
Critical actions can be logged; backup and recovery testing follow the project policy.
This describes the target architecture. Specific controls depend on the selected deployment configuration and are not a certification claim.
